What is Equifax ePort?

Equifax ePort is an online portal that provides businesses with a seamless way to access and manage credit reports. The portal offers a wide range of credit-related services, including credit inquiries, score analysis, and identity verification. Through the Equifax ePort login, businesses can access real-time credit information, making it easier to make informed decisions regarding creditworthiness, risk assessment, and compliance.

Key Features of Equifax ePort

1. Comprehensive Credit Reports

One of the standout features of the ePort Equifax portal is its ability to generate detailed credit reports. These reports are not just summaries of a customer's credit activity but offer comprehensive insights into their financial behavior. Businesses can view:

  • Credit scores
  • Payment history
  • Credit utilization
  • Public records (such as bankruptcies or liens)

This information helps businesses assess risk levels and make informed credit decisions.

3. Automated Alerts and Notifications

Another key feature of Equifax ePort is the automated alert system. Businesses can set up alerts for specific changes in a customer’s credit report, such as significant drops in credit scores, new delinquencies, or changes in public records. These alerts help businesses stay proactive in managing risks associated with lending.

7. Multiple Access Levels

Equifax ePort allows businesses to assign multiple access levels to different users. This feature ensures that sensitive credit information is shared on a need-to-know basis. Business managers can grant permissions based on roles, making sure that only authorized personnel can access specific data or perform certain actions within the Equifax portal.
